
One Day in the Life of Ivan Denisovich
Nov 26 1970
•2h 45m
•Drama
Fly-on-the-wall treatment of an ordinary day in the life of a prisoner in Stalin's Gulag. Closely adapted from Solzhenitsyn's classic novel based on his own experiences. Shot entirely on location in northern Norway
